One of the primary keys to financial independence is spending less than you earn. In order to do this, you need to create a spending plan or budget.
A good budget is simple, flexible and easy to track. It will allow you the opportunity to see where your money is coming from (Income) and where it is going (Expenses). At the end of each month, review your budget and answer these questions:
- Are you happy with the way you spent your money?
- Did you get your money's worth?
- Were there any unanticipated expenses?
- Did you spend your money on things that you don't remember?
- If you had the month to live over, would you spend your money the same way?
- Are there things you wanted to do, but didn't because you didn't have enough money?
- What expenses can you anticipate for next month? Are you ready for them?
- Did you spend more than you earned?
